Citations
4 citations on file for this inspection.

General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1910.1200(e)(1): The employer did not develop, implement, and/or maintain at the workplace a written hazard communication program which describes how the criteria specified in 29 CFR 1910.1200(f), (g), and (h) will be met:(a)(LOCATION)(IDENTIFY SPECIFIC CHEMICAL/PRODUCT(S) EXPOSURE INCLUDING SPECIFIC TARGET ORGAN EFFECTS, CARCINOGEN WARNING AND/OR PHYSICAL HAZARDS AS APPLICABLE WHICH ARE NOT LISTED ON THE LABEL) 29 CFR 1910.1200(e)(1): The employer did not develop, implement, and/or maintain at the workplace a written hazard communication program which describes how the criteria specified in 29 CFR 1910.1200(f), (g), and (h) will be met: (a) Establishment: Containers storing hazardous chemicals such as, but not limited to Pine Sol, were not labeled appropriately. A Gatorade bottle was used to store Pine-sol, thus potentially exposing employees, on or about August 26, 2015.

General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1910.1200(f)(6)(ii): Except as provided in 29 CFR 1910.1200(f)(7) and 29 CFR 1910.1200(f)(8), the employer did not ensure that each container of hazardous chemicals in the workplace was labeled, tagged or marked with the product identifier and words, pictures, symbols, or combination thereof, which provide at least general information regarding the hazards of the chemicals and which, in conjunction with the other information immediately available to employees under the hazard communication program, would provide employees with the specific information regarding the physical and health hazards of the hazardous chemical (a) Establishment: Containers storing hazardous chemicals such as, but not limited to Pine Sol, were not labeled appropriately. A Gatorade bottle was used to store Pine Sol, without being labeled properly, thus exposing employees to potentially ingesting Pine Sol, on or about August 26, 2015.

General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1910.1200(g)(1): Chemical manufacturers and importers shall obtain or develop a material safety data sheet for each hazardous chemical they produce or import. Employers shall have a safety data sheet in the workplace for each hazardous chemical which they use. (a) Establishment: Employees including but not limited to cleaning employees have exposure to hazardous chemicals in the course of their work, but Safety Data Sheets were not available, thus potentially exposing employees, on or about August 26, 2015.

General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1910.1200(h)(1): Employers shall provide employees with effective information and training on hazardous chemicals in their work area at the time of their initial assignment, and whenever a new physical or health hazard the employees have not previously been trained about is introduced into their work area. Information and training may be designed to cover categories of hazards (e.g., flammability, carcinogenicity) or specific chemicals. Chemical-specific information must always be available through labels and material safety data sheets. (a) Establishment: Employees including but not limited to cleaning employees have exposure to hazardous chemicals in the course of their work, but a Hazard Communication training was not provided, thus potentially exposing employees, on or about August 26, 2015.
